Теми рефератів
> Реферати > Курсові роботи > Звіти з практики > Курсові проекти > Питання та відповіді > Ессе > Доклади > Учбові матеріали > Контрольні роботи > Методички > Лекції > Твори > Підручники > Статті Контакти
Реферати, твори, дипломи, практика » Новые рефераты » Системне програмне забезпечення

Реферат Системне програмне забезпечення

















Системне програмне забезпечення

(реферат)


1. Поняття Обчислювальна процеса и ресурсу


Поняття "процес" є одним основним при розгляді операційніх систем. Послідовний процес (Який іноді назівається задачею) - це Виконання окремої програми з ее Даними на послідовному процесорі. p> Прикладом могут буті: Редагування тексту, трансляція програми, ее компоновка, Виконання. p> І ще одне Поняття є основним при розгляді ОС. Це "ресурс". p> Термін ресурс застосовується по відношенню до повторно вікорістовуваніх, відносно стабільніх и часто невістачаючіх об'єктах, Які запітуються, Використовують и звільняються процесами в Период їхньої актівності. Іншімі словами - ресурсом назівається будь-якій об'єкт, Який может розподілятіся всередіні системи.

Ресурси могут буті поділюванімі, коли декілька процесів могут їх використовуват одночасно (В один и тієї момент годині) або паралельно (на протязі Деяк інтервалу годині Процеси Використовують ресурс поперемінно), а могут буті неподільнімі.

Існують наступні режими організації Обчислювальна процеса:

пакетному режимі;

режим розподілу годині (РРЧ);

режим реального годині.

пакетному режимі.

Системи пакетної ОБРОБКИ прізначалісь для решение задач здебільше Обчислювальна характером, Які НЕ вімагають Швидкого Отримання результатів.

На качану роботи формується пакет Завдання. Кожне Завдання містіть вимоги до системних ресурсів. Із даного пакету формується мультіпрограмна суміш, тоб множини одночасно віконуваніх завдань (у відповідності до розподілу между ресурсами).

Характерізується Максимальна пропускна здатністю та максимальна завантаженістю процесора та оператівної пам'яті. У цьом режімі користувач НЕ має безпосередно доступу до ЕОМ (самє во время Виконання пакету програм).

Режим розподілу годині (РРЧ). У цьом режімі КОЖЕН користувач (а їх декілька) має безпосередній доступ до ЕОМ через свой термінал. Мета цього режиму - обслужіті шкірного користувача, забезпечен Йому допустимих годину Реакції ЕОМ на его Предложения. p> У системах розподілу годині шкірному корістувачеві надається термінал, з Якого ВІН может вести Діалог Зі своєю Божою програмою. Кожній задачі віділяється квант процесорного годині и Жодна программа НЕ займає CPU надовго. Це зручне для роботи користувача. p> Кожній Програмі, что готова до Виконання, планується для Виконання на процесорі фіксований, наперед визначеня Інтервал годині (Інтервал мультіплексації). Програма, котра розпочне Виконувати на цьом інтервалі, может буті до кінця НЕ Виконання в момент завершення інтервалу. Тоді ее Виконання примусово перерівається и программа переводитися у стан Очікування, что рівносільно розміщенню ее у кінці Черги среди готових до Виконання Завдання. Із качану цієї Черги береться Інша программа, на якові знов планується фіксований Інтервал. І все повторюється знов. p> Режим реального годині

Системи реального годині прізначені для Керування тихий об'єктів, для якіх існує обмеженності допустимих годину, в межах Якого завдання має буті виконан (Напр. Керування супутником, науковим експериментальна обладнанням ...)

Крітерій ефектівності - здатність вітримати наперед задані інтервалі годині между запуском програми та отриманням результатів).

цею годину назівають реакцією системи, а відповідну властівість системи - реактівністю.

Контроль та Керування відбувається в темпі, что узгодженням Із швідкістю подачі даніх від об'єкта Керування. На Обробка даних накладаються певні часові обмеження. Тому такий режим організації Обчислювальна процеса назівають режимом реального годині и его організація надається спеціалізованій ОС.

Деякі ОС могут суміщаті Властивості систем різніх тіпів, тоді один з режімів буде назіватіся фонів. p> Діаграма станів процеса

Если розглядаті НЕ Тільки звічайні ОС загально! застосування, а й, Наприклад, ОС реального годині, то можна Сказати, что процес может знаходітіся в активному та Пасивні станах. У активному стані процес может брати доля в конкуренції за Використання ресурсів обчіслювальної системи, а в Пасивні - ВІН Тільки відомій Системі, альо в конкуренції НЕ пріймає доля. У свою черго, активний процес может буті у одного Із Наступний станів:

Виконання - ВСІ ресурси, Які вімагає процес віділені. У цьом стані в шкірних момент годині может знаходітіся Тільки один процес, ЯКЩО мова Йде про однопроцесорну Обчислювальна систему;

готовності до Виконання - Ресурси могут буті надані, коли процес перейдемо стан Виконання;

Блокування або Очікування - Ресурси, Які вімагаються НЕ могут буті надані, б або не закі...


сторінка 1 з 14 | Наступна сторінка





Схожі реферати:

  • Реферат на тему: Особливості операційніх систем реального годині
  • Реферат на тему: Режим РОБОЧЕГО годині
  • Реферат на тему: Режим РОБОЧЕГО годині та житлове забезпечення в Системі СОЦІАЛЬНОГО захисту ...
  • Реферат на тему: Системи лічбі годині
  • Реферат на тему: Оптимізація и СКОРОЧЕННЯ годині Відновлення технологічної системи